WebSarcoidosis, an illness where granulomas form for unknown reasons, is the most common noninfectious cause of granulomas. Other causes include: Aspirating food or other substances into your lungs. Berylliosis. Chronic granulomatous disease (CGD). Crohn’s disease. Foreign body in your skin, like stitches, tattoo ink or splinters. WebChronic granulomatous disease is the name for a genetically heterogeneous group of immunodeficiencies. The core defect is a failure of phagocytic cells to kill organisms that they have engulfed because of defects in a system of enzymes that produce free radicals and other toxic small molecules. WebMar 10, 2024 · Chronic granulomatous disease (CGD) is a rare primary immunodeficiency caused by genetic defects in components of the NADPH oxidase complex. NADPH oxidase is responsible for optimal phagocyte killing through production of superoxide and regulation of ionic content within the phagosome.
